Transaction d7070384788c61cd353a3e7f3b2eb71b8834503f0dbc32152c85da583a25f684
2 Input
2 Outputs
- d7070384788c61cd353a3e7f3b2eb71b8834503f0dbc32152c85da583a25f684:0
- d7070384788c61cd353a3e7f3b2eb71b8834503f0dbc32152c85da583a25f684:1
value 4737
address 1FkchS6abxDGChTmNpYKY2gKonv6QbwuUr
value 654000
address 3DHZDT5onpV3Q1r85TzmGxqqS7Kiut7w8H